Career Technical Training Instructor
BizzellAbout the role
Description
Teaches the basic principles and concepts of vocational skills to students. Ensures rigor and relevance of subjects taught.
Trades: Welding, Carpentry, Computer Tech, Healthcare and Security.
Collaborates with academic instructors in the delivery of applied academics.
Administration Procedures
· Teaches the basic principles and concepts of vocational skills to students
· Maintains a high degree of discipline within the classroom setting to ensure maximum learning.
· Works with academic instructors in coordinating curriculum development and delivering applied academics.
· Uses all possible curricular resources available at the Center.
· Ensures adequate classroom preparation.
· Ensures proper maintenance of student personal folders, recording personal data, including test scores, evaluations, attendance, incident reports, achievement awards, and any other pertinent information concerning students, and at least weekly updates of TARS.
· Records and forwards daily attendance to the Records Department.
· Assists in the completion of students’ resumes.
· Maintains building and equipment and ensures proper measures are taken for the care of equipment and supplies.
· Performs driving responsibilities and monitoring activities when needed.
· Endeavors to promote a positive and desirable atmosphere within the classroom setting to ensure maximum student motivation and participation.
· Establishes a high degree of student/instructor rapport.
· Participates in student performance evaluations as required or requested.
· Provides regular feedback to students regarding appropriate employability skills.
· Follows CDSS plan and Code of Conduct system daily.
· Maintains good housekeeping in all areas and complies with safety practices.
· Complies with all DOL guidelines, OFCCP regulations, Job Corps notices and bulletins, and Center policies and procedures.
· Models, mentors, and monitors appropriate Career Success Standards.
· Continuously helps students become more employable.
· Participates in PRH-mandated staff training. Failure to participate may result in disciplinary action up to and including termination.
· Performs other duties as assigned by management.

Experience
Culinary Arts Instructor: Six years experience in food services
Health Occupations Instructions: Two years of related experience
Construction Craft Laborer Instructor: Experience in construction and training
Security Instructor: Experience in security organization, military, or police field
Dental Assistant Instructor: Two years experience working as a dental assistant
Education
Culinary Arts Instructor: High school diploma
Health Occupations Instructor: Valid practical nursing license
Construction Craft Laborer Instructor: Prefer national center for construction education research (NCCER) instructor certification
Security Instructor: High School Diploma
Dental Assistant Instructor: Certified in radiation health and safety (RHS) and infection control (ICE). Prefer certified dental assistant (CDA) certification.
